Greedy People

  • Comedy
  • Mystery
  • Crime

August 23, 2024 (US)

1h 53m

Finder$. Keeper$.

The eclectic residents of a small, picturesque island town must navigate a sensational murder and the discovery of a million dollars, leading to a series of increasingly bad decisions which upend the once-peaceful community.
